Shipping Tax on Shopify: Calculating and Displaying Accurately
When selling products on Shopify, it's vital to accurately calculate and display transport tax. This ensures compliance with duty regulations and prevents potential challenges. Shopify provides tools to simplify this process, but it's key to understand the basics.
First, you need to figure out your area's tax rates for delivery. This details can be found from your regional tax authority. Shopify then enables you to set up these tax rates in your store's settings.
- Remember that tax calculations can be complex, especially when dealing cross-border transports. In such cases, it's suggested to speak with from a tax expert.
Correct shipping tax figure out and showing are essential for building confidence with your customers and ensuring a profitable Shopify business.
Operating on Shopify in the US? Taxes Demystified
When you start your ecommerce journey on Shopify within the United States, understanding your tax obligations is essential. As a vendor, you're responsible for collecting and paying taxes on your sales.
The specifics of your tax requirements will differ based on several factors, including your business form, location, and the type of merchandise you sell.
- Moreover, staying current with changing tax laws is important to avoid penalties.
- Investigate resources offered by the IRS and your state's tax agency to gain a comprehensive understanding of your obligations.
Shopify itself can be a helpful resource in managing your sales tax, but it's ultimately your responsibility to ensure correctness. Consult with a qualified tax professional for personalized advice and guidance.

Streamline Shopify Shipping & Tax Compliance in the US
Navigating the complexities of shipping and tax compliance can be a challenging task for eCommerce businesses operating in the US. Fortunately, Shopify offers a suite of tools and integrations designed to ease these burdens. By harnessing these resources, you can efficiently handle your shipping operations and confirm tax accuracy.
One key benefit of Shopify is its broad network of shipping providers. You can effortlessly compare rates from various choices, select the best fit for your business needs, and create shipping labels directly within the platform. This streamlines the entire shipping process, saving you both time and resources.
Moreover, Shopify offers integrated tax solutions that efficiently calculate and collect sales tax based on your customers' locations. This helps you keep in compliance with ever-changing state and local tax regulations, reducing the risk of penalties or fines.
By embracing these Shopify features, you can focus your time to what matters most: growing your business.
